NASHVILLE HOT CHICKEN SOUP
They say hell hath no fury like a women scorned....... but some folks like a little heat, including Thornton Prince – the father of Nashville’s Hot Chicken. His scorned lover wanted revenge for his ungentlemanly ways. And using Prince’s love of fried chicken as bait, she concocted the perfect recipe of hot spices, thinking she would get even. However, he loved the chicken and that is how it all started. Today I’m turning this spicy chicken into a delightful soup that will have your mouth begging for more after the first bite. I started with a rich poultry stock and simmered breaded chicken pieces, onion, celery, and dill pickles. I then thickened it with a roux and finished it with a Kick-Butt Nashville Hot Sauce.
